Morning coughing & night-time restlessness
Dust mite colonies thrive in bedding, carpets, and soft furnishings where humidity exceeds 50%. These microscopic creatures produce allergens that trigger airways inflammation during sleep. Eczema flare-ups & skin sensitivity
Mould spores and excess humidity create inflammatory responses in children with sensitive skin. Mould reproduces through airborne spores that settle on surfaces and textiles, triggering dermatological reactions. Pet-related sneezing & respiratory distress
Pet dander contains saliva proteins that bind to household dust and circulate through air systems. These proteins accumulate on furniture, bedding, and ventilation filters, creating persistent allergen exposure. Pet dander saliva proteins
Pet saliva contains glycoproteins that bind to dander particles and circulate through household air. Mould humidity patterns
Mould spores reproduce exponentially when humidity exceeds 60% and temperatures remain between 15–25°C. Spinwinera diagnostic tools map moisture accumulation zones and identify ventilation gaps. Targeted dehumidification and surface treatment interrupt mould reproduction cycles.
Volatile organic compounds timeline
New furniture, flooring, and adhesives release VOCs through off-gassing over 2–4 weeks. Spinwinera ES assessment identifies peak off-gassing periods and recommends ventilation strategies. Activated carbon filtration and cross-ventilation reduce VOC exposure during critical windows.
